Abstract :

Abstract. The Grand Canonical Ensemble Monte Carlo simulation method is applied to study adsorption of water vapour on extemal and internal surfaces of sodium montmorillonite. The model uses MINDO water-clay and cation-clay potentials and empirical water-water and water-cation potentials. The results of investigations of thermodynamic and structural properties of adsorbed water are reported.
